Lines Matching refs:rtmsg
2029 struct in6_rtmsg *rtmsg, in rtmsg_to_fib6_config() argument
2035 cfg->fc_ifindex = rtmsg->rtmsg_ifindex; in rtmsg_to_fib6_config()
2036 cfg->fc_metric = rtmsg->rtmsg_metric; in rtmsg_to_fib6_config()
2037 cfg->fc_expires = rtmsg->rtmsg_info; in rtmsg_to_fib6_config()
2038 cfg->fc_dst_len = rtmsg->rtmsg_dst_len; in rtmsg_to_fib6_config()
2039 cfg->fc_src_len = rtmsg->rtmsg_src_len; in rtmsg_to_fib6_config()
2040 cfg->fc_flags = rtmsg->rtmsg_flags; in rtmsg_to_fib6_config()
2044 cfg->fc_dst = rtmsg->rtmsg_dst; in rtmsg_to_fib6_config()
2045 cfg->fc_src = rtmsg->rtmsg_src; in rtmsg_to_fib6_config()
2046 cfg->fc_gateway = rtmsg->rtmsg_gateway; in rtmsg_to_fib6_config()
2052 struct in6_rtmsg rtmsg; in ipv6_route_ioctl() local
2060 err = copy_from_user(&rtmsg, arg, in ipv6_route_ioctl()
2065 rtmsg_to_fib6_config(net, &rtmsg, &cfg); in ipv6_route_ioctl()
2337 struct rtmsg *rtm; in rtm_to_fib6_config()
2506 return NLMSG_ALIGN(sizeof(struct rtmsg)) in rt6_nlmsg_size()
2525 struct rtmsg *rtm; in rt6_fill_node()
2671 if (nlmsg_len(arg->cb->nlh) >= sizeof(struct rtmsg)) { in rt6_dump_route()
2672 struct rtmsg *rtm = nlmsg_data(arg->cb->nlh); in rt6_dump_route()
2689 struct rtmsg *rtm; in inet6_rtm_getroute()